Bondable PTFE sheet is etched on one side. (Polytetrafluoroethylene) Sometimes known as Teflon, it has established itself as a tough, durable polymer, possessing a unique combination of electrical, chemical, mechanical and thermal properties unmatched by any other single substance. Maximum operating temperature -350 degrees to 500 degrees F . This material should not be heated to temperatures above 752 degrees F (400 degrees C). Thicknesses (0.015 inches, 0.030 inches and 0.060 inches) are available. Sheets are etched on one side to make them bondable to other materials with most general purpose epoxies. Our stock sizes are cut from rolls and the material may be slightly curved, but it can easily be flattened by applying pressure to the whole surface.
